What are the permit and safety rules for a new AC installation in 2026?
All installations must comply with the Pennsylvania Department of Labor and Industry's Uniform Construction Code, which now incorporates specific standards for A2L refrigerants like R-454B. These 2026 codes mandate leak detection systems, revised refrigerant charge limits, and specific airflow requirements for equipment rooms. A licensed contractor will pull the required permit and ensure the installation meets these updated safety protocols for the mildly flammable refrigerant.
Should I consider switching from propane heat to a heat pump?
For a home using propane, a dual-fuel heat pump system is a strategic choice. The heat pump provides efficient heating during milder fall and spring weather and cooling in summer, avoiding the 14:00-19:00 peak electricity rates for heating. During the coldest winter lows, the system automatically switches to the existing propane furnace as the backup heat source, optimizing comfort and operating costs year-round.

Can my existing galvanized steel ducts handle better air filters for pollen and dust?
Upgrading filtration is wise given the particulate matter risk and May pollen peak. However, the existing galvanized steel ductwork, common in 1974 homes, may not have been designed for high-static-pressure filters. Installing a standard MERV-13 filter in an older system often causes airflow restriction. A better solution is a 4-5 inch media cabinet installed at the air handler, which provides superior filtration with minimal static pressure impact on the existing ducts.

Why do Central Pymatuning AC units from the 1970s often freeze up?
The average home age in this area means the original HVAC equipment is now around 52 years old. Aging systems, especially those with galvanized steel ductwork, often develop refrigerant leaks and airflow restrictions. The moderate humidity from Pymatuning State Park increases the cooling load, and a low refrigerant charge or dirty coil in an old unit can cause the evaporator temperature to drop below freezing, leading to ice formation.
How well do the new R-454B AC units handle our summer heat?
Pymatuning's design temperature for cooling is 86°F, but summer peaks can exceed this. The newer A2L refrigerant R-454B has thermodynamic properties well-suited for this range, maintaining efficient heat transfer at higher ambient temperatures. This performance is critical on the hottest days when the system operates continuously, ensuring it can manage both sensible cooling and latent humidity removal from the local environment.
